The move was taken after heritage experts noticed the Castle Rushen … WebbCastle Rushen is a medieval castle located in the Isle of Man’s historic capital, Castletown, in the south of the island. It towers over the Market Square to the south-east and the harbour to the north-east. The castle is amongst the best examples of medieval castles in the British Isles, and is still in use as a museum and educational centre.
